The upgrade for the tranny was for a shifting issue (factory) so I understand, not sure about the 4.3, but it is the large v6 I am told and 4x4 works, leather seats, things loaded.
We need an interm vehicle, and this one suites if the price is right.
Just heard about it yesterday, was thinking about offering $3000- $3500 due to year and mileage, thought I would check first with the iboats folk first.

The "large V6" for those is the 4.3L. Great motor. Make sure the 4 wheel drive works though. Those trucks had issues with the actuator on the front differential. Over all though they are pretty decent trucks.
